Presiding Justice STEIGMANN delivered the opinion of the court:
In October 1991, the trial court dismissed the State's action for damages against two foreign corporations based on the time bar of section 13-213(b) of the Code of Civil Procedure (Code) and the time bar and substantive provisions of section 13-214(b) of the Code. (Ill.Rev.Stat.1989, ch. 110, pars. 13-213(b), 13-214(b).) The State appeals, arguing that the trial court erred in concluding (1) the State...
